Understanding Dhow Cruises: A Unique Dubai Experience
A dhow cruise in Dubai is an unparalleled way to experience the city’s beauty and rich maritime history. These traditional sailing vessels, known as dhows, have been a staple of Arabian seafaring for centuries. A ride on one offers a peaceful escape from the bustling marina, providing panoramic views of Dubai’s iconic skyscrapers and modern architecture contrasting against the ancient desert landscape. Onboard, passengers can enjoy a culinary experience featuring local cuisine while immersing themselves in the region’s cultural heritage.

Ticket Options and Pricing: What to Expect
When planning a Dhow Cruise in Dubai Marina, understanding ticket options and pricing is essential for a memorable experience. Typically, cruise tickets are available for various categories, each offering a unique perspective of the marina’s vibrant nightlife. The basic option usually includes a standard seat on a shared deck, providing a cost-effective way to enjoy the sights and sounds of the cruise. For those seeking more privacy and comfort, premium or VIP tickets might be the ideal choice. These often come with dedicated seating areas, offering unobstructed views and enhanced amenities.
Pricing can vary depending on the cruise operator and the time of booking. During peak seasons or special events, tickets may experience price fluctuations. Keep an eye out for early bird discounts or group rates, especially if you’re planning a celebration or a corporate event. Boarding the Boat: What to Bring and Prepare
When it’s time to board your dhow cruise Dubai Marina, a little preparation can go a long way in ensuring you have an unforgettable experience. Pack light, comfortable clothing suitable for warm weather, and don’t forget sunscreen! Since you’ll be sailing, a hat or sun glasses are also recommended. Comfortable walking shoes are essential as you’ll likely be exploring the boat and its various decks. Remember to bring your camera or smartphone to capture stunning views of the marina and the city skyline. Most importantly, hold on to your dhow cruise Dubai Marina tickets – they’re not only proof of your reservation but also serve as your boarding pass.

Booking Tips and Frequently Asked Questions
When booking a dhow cruise in Dubai Marina, consider peak seasons and special events for better experiences. Opting for tickets in advance ensures availability, especially during high demand periods. Choose from various cruise options catering to different preferences, whether it’s a romantic sunset sail or a family-friendly outing. Always verify the departure point, embarkation time, and duration when booking.
For a smooth experience, familiarize yourself with what’s included in your ticket. Check if food and beverages are provided, and understand any additional charges for activities like photography or souvenirs. Keep an eye out for FAQs from reputable cruise providers to address common concerns, such as dress code, age restrictions, and cancellation policies.
